I think you are reading way too much in to a coaches comments in May, in this case Saunders. During the offseason the majority of comments made by coaches to the press about a players ability is geard to motivate that player. Like last offseason Bugel trying to talk up dockery. He did that to try and fire him up. What coaches say to the media in May about a player does not mean squat. That player could end up cut in the fall. What will answer your 'thinking out loud questions' is the Qb depth chart right before regular seaon game #1. That depth chart will speak louder than any forgetable interview in May. |
